Transaction 113fdcdfa79e8e89bc3042e98358223c873372103449a978d877f6b70c533124

2 Input
2 Outputs
  • 113fdcdfa79e8e89bc3042e98358223c873372103449a978d877f6b70c533124:0
  • value  996618
    address  14QHhgoB7kVFXNvUJC5EEGoF2apypjYjQg
  • 113fdcdfa79e8e89bc3042e98358223c873372103449a978d877f6b70c533124:1
  • value  3000000
    address  1NDsn7H5N8jXhVymYQyxpE3Zh4GMsR459u